This adjustment has different test configurations depending on the frequency option and model number of the DUT.
Choose the appropriate topic page link from the table below that matches the frequency option and model number of the DUT.
There are two solutions available for N9030B PXA models with frequency options 544 or 550 and without bandwidth options B2X or B5X. The preferred solution uses a PNA-X network analyzer. The alternate "classic" solution uses a signal generator. These "classic" adjustments were retained for customers who do not have a PNA-X network analyzer. They are run from the TME Utilities Test Plan.
N9030B PXA models with frequency options 544 or 550 and with bandwidth options B2X or B5X can only use the PNA-X preferred solution.
